A spray gun is a device that applies liquid coatings, such as paint or varnish, to surfaces through a spraying motion. Unlike traditional air spray guns that rely on compressed air to atomize paint, an  spray paint gun uses a high-pressure pump to force the coating through a small spray nozzle, breaking it into fine droplets for even application. This technology delivers faster spraying, wider coverage, and superior efficiency compared to traditional brushes or air-based guns.   How Does an Airless Spray Gun Work? The operation of an airless spray gun is straightforward yet highly effective. It relies on a high-pressure pump to pressurize the paint, which is then forced through a hose to the spray nozzle of the gun. When the trigger is pulled, the pressurized paint exits the nozzle at high speed, atomizing into tiny droplets due to the pressure difference between the paint and the atmosphere. This creates a smooth, even coat on the surface without the need for compressed air. The process can be broken down into four simple steps: 1. The paint is pressurized by the pump and passes through a filter to remove impurities. 2. The pressurized paint travels through the hose and into the spray paint gun 3. The paint stream is forced through the spray nozzle's small orifice. 4. The airless paint sprayer tips ensure fine atomization for a consistent finish. Airless Paint Spray Tips Selection Guide Understanding Airless Paint Spray Tips Selecting the right airless paint spray tips starts with decoding its three-digit code, like 515, which tells you the fan width and orifice size. These factors control how paint is applied, with fan width suiting your project type and orifice size matching your coating's thickness and flow, ensuring a smooth finish. Here's how the code works:   First Number: Multiply it by 2 to get the fan width in inches when spraying 12 inches away from the surface. For a 515 tip, 5×2 gives a 10-inch fan.   Last Two Numbers:  Indicate the orifice size in thousandths of an inch, determining material flow. For 515, 15 means a 0.015-inch orifice, allowing greater flow with higher numbers.   The combination of fan width and orifice size shapes the spray's thickness, critical for achieving the desired coverage. Understand Airless Paint Spray Tip Sizes How To Choose Airless Paint Sprayer Tips The perfect spray tip saves time and delivers a smooth finish, but you need to match it to your coating, fan width, and airless sprayer. Getting this right cuts down overspray and speeds up your job, whether it's a small touch-up or a large exterior. Follow these three steps to nail your airless paint spray tips selection:   1. Match the Coating The orifice size of the spray tip determines the thickness of the coating.   Thin Materials: Coatings like clear coat lacquer, shellac, transparent stains, and water sealers need a 0.009–0.015-inch orifice for precise, light application. Medium Materials:  Paints like interior latex, oil-based enamels, polyurethane, and solid stains require a 0.015–0.019-inch orifice for versatile coverage. Thick Materials: Heavy coatings like elastomerics, block fillers, and intumescents demand a 0.021–0.039-inch orifice for robust flow.   2. Choose Fan Width: The fan width determines how much surface area you cover with each pass. A wider fan applies thinner coats and spreads paint faster but creates more overspray, making it ideal for large surfaces like walls. A narrower fan delivers thicker coats with less overspray and better control, suited for smaller or detailed areas.   3. Confirm Sprayer Compatibility: Your airless sprayer must handle the tip size needed for your coating. Thicker materials require larger orifice sizes, which demand more airless paint sprayer power. Check your airless paint sprayer's manual for its maximum tip size to ensure it supports your chosen airless paint spray tips. Using a tip with a flow rate too high for your airless sprayer can strain the equipment and accelerate tip wear, enlarging the orifice over time. Common Mistakes with Airless Paint Spray Tips Mistakes with airless paint spray tips can lead to uneven finishes or wasted paint, but avoiding these errors ensures a smooth, professional outcome.   Selecting the Wrong Tip Size: An incorrect orifice size or fan width can apply coatings too thickly or thinly, compromising your finish. Choose a spray tip that matches your coating's thickness and the surface size to ensure even coverage. Overlooking Tip Wear: Worn airless paint spray tips will shrink fan width and enlarge the orifice. This causes uneven spray patterns, increased paint use, and more passes to cover the same area. Replace tips when patterns turn oval or circular to maintain quality and minimize waste. Cleaning Improperly: Poor cleaning practices such as skipping solvent use or using wire brushes will shorten airless paint spray tips lifespan. Airless Paint Spray Tips Maintenance Taking care of airless paint sprayer tips keeps them performing like new and saves you from costly replacements. Regular upkeep stops clogs and wear, ensuring every spray job runs smoothly. Follow these steps to maintain your airless paint sprayer tips:   Spray at Low But Right Pressure: Use the lowest pressure needed while achieving a good spray pattern. This reduces overspray, minimizes airless paint spray tips wear, and prolongs pump life. Strain the Material:  Filter coatings with cheesecloth or nylon strainer bags before spraying. This removes grit that can clog or damage airless paint spray tips. Clean Filters Regularly: Clean filters after each use. This prevents blockages and maintains smooth operation.   Worn airless paint spray tips develop sharper spray edges, reduced fan widths, leading to higher paint consumption and lower quality finishes. Air Paint Sprayer vs Airless Paint Sprayer: What Are Their Differences?   The difference between the air paint sprayer & airless paint sprayer Both air paint sprayers and airless paint sprayers are effective tools, but each has unique features that make them suited for different applications.   1. Application: Air vs Airless Paint Sprayer Air Paint Sprayer:  Ideal for detailed, small-scale projects. It uses low-pressure air to atomize the paint, leading to slower spraying speed. As a result, it is better suited for small surfaces or localized touch-ups that require a high-quality finish, rather than for large, continuous applications. Airless Paint Sprayer:  Perfect for high-efficiency, large-area painting. The high-pressure system allows the sprayer to cover expansive surfaces quickly and consistently, making it a preferred option for professionals managing time-sensitive or large-scale projects. 2. Versatility: Air vs Airless Paint Sprayer Air Paint Sprayer: Typically used with low-viscosity coatings. While it delivers a smooth and even finish, it often requires thinning when dealing with thicker paints or primers, limiting its flexibility. Airless Paint Sprayer:  Handles a wide range of paint viscosities, including thick coatings and heavy-duty primers. Its robust versatility makes it suitable for everything from residential exteriors to industrial infrastructure, meeting both light-duty and heavy-duty spraying demands. 3. Efficiency:Air vs Airless Paint Sprayer Air Paint Sprayer:  Provides a spraying efficiency of around 200—300㎡/h, making it suitable for small-scale projects with lower productivity demands. However, on larger surfaces, the need for frequent refilling and limited spraying speed significantly reduce overall efficiency. Airless Paint Sprayer: Capable of delivering 400—500㎡/h. Its continuous paint flow reduces interruptions, significantly increasing productivity—especially beneficial for large projects with tight deadlines. So, it's crucial to take steps to minimize overspray and keep your painting projects on track.       How to reduce overspray when using your airless paint sprayer?   Learn how reduce overspray when using your airless paint sprayer.   Tip 1: Selecting the Right Airless Paint Sprayer Tip for Your Painting Needs   The size of your spray tip can have a big impact on how much paint gets sprayed where you want it. Using a tip that's too big can make a lot of extra mist and waste paint. But if you pick a smaller tip with a narrower spray, you'll use less paint and have less mess.   Start by checking your paint sprayer manual to see the biggest spray tip size it recommends. Then, look at the paint can label for the manufacturer's suggestion. But here's a tip: often, you can go a bit smaller than what the label says for better results.   For more tips on picking the perfect spray tip, you can check out our article "Spray Like a Pro: Insider Tips for Selecting the Ideal Airless Paint Sprayer Tip."   Tip 2: Opt for Minimal Pressure for the Perfect Finish   An airless paint sprayer works by using pressure to push paint through a spray gun and nozzle. This high-pressure process breaks the paint into tiny droplets, a technique known as atomization. Unlike traditional spray guns that rely on air, airless sprayers are faster but can cause more overspray.   To cut down on overspray with an airless paint sprayer, aim for the lowest pressure possible. Adjust the settings gradually until the paint is atomized properly, ensuring a quality spray pattern. Lower pressure not only reduces overspray but also extends the life of your spray tip. So, while you maintain quality, you're also saving on replacement costs.   Tip 3: Refine Your Spray Technique for Optimal Results When spraying, keep the gun about 12 inches away from the surface and make sure it's parallel to what you're painting. Now, here's the trick: instead of going full blast with the pressure, start low and gradually increase it until you get a nice, even spray pattern. This way, you'll avoid those pesky tails and uneven spots.   Tip 4: Masking and Spray Shield When it comes to minimizing overspray, masking and using a spray shield are your best friends. Mask off areas you don't want to be painted, like windows and trim, using painter's tape and plastic sheeting. Additionally, using a spray shield can help contain the spray and direct it where you want it to go, reducing the risk of overspray. So, before you start spraying, take the time to mask off and use a spray shield for a cleaner, more precise finish.   Tip 5: Exploring Additional Application Tools If you're dealing with excessive overspray, especially on protruding surfaces like bolts, it might be time to explore other spraying options. One trick is to switch to an HVLP spray gun, which is super efficient at transferring paint and can save you a ton on material.   Or how about tweaking your airless paint sprayer into an air assist airless system? It's like upgrading to a higher efficiency mode, similar to what you get with HVLP guns. This change can seriously slash your overspray, although it might not be as effective for thicker coatings.   Tip 6: Avoid spraying during humid and windy conditions Avoid painting outdoors in windy conditions as wind can carry paint particles further away from the intended surface, leading to increased overspray and potential damage. Additionally, windy conditions can result in wasted paint, as more of it is dispersed into the air instead of onto the surface being painted.   HVBAN leads the way in precision spraying, significantly reducing overspray compared to conventional sprayers. Humidity is another factor to consider when painting outdoors. High humidity can prolong the drying time of paint particles, increasing the risk of drips and runs. If painting in humid conditions is unavoidable, it's essential to use paint formulated for such environments.
